设链式栈中结点的结构为(data,link),且top是指向栈顶的指针。若想摘除链式栈的栈顶结点,并将被摘除结点的值保存到x中,则应执行的操作是______。
A: x=top->data;top=top->link;
B: top=top->link;x=top->data;
C: x=top;top=top->link;
D: x=top->data;
A: x=top->data;top=top->link;
B: top=top->link;x=top->data;
C: x=top;top=top->link;
D: x=top->data;
举一反三
- 4.链式栈结点为:(data,link),top指向栈顶.若想摘除栈顶结点,并将删除结点的值保存到x中,则应执行操作()。 A: x=top->data;top=top->link; B: top=top->link;x=top->link; C: x=top;top=top->link; D: x=top->link;
- 设链式栈中结点的结构为(data,link),且top是指向栈顶的指针。若想摘除链式栈的栈顶结点,并将被摘除结点的值保存到x中,则应执行的操作是______。 A: x=top->data;top=top->link; B: top=top->link;x=top->data; C: x=top;top=top->link; D: x=top->data;
- 链式栈结点为:(data,link),top指向栈顶,若想删除栈顶结点,并将删除结点的值保存到x中,则应执行操作( )。[img=458x498]18034c4c2018a68.jpg[/img] A: x = top->link; B: x = top; top = top->link; C: top = top->link; x = top->link; D: x = top->data; top = top->link;
- 设链式栈中结点的结构为(data,next),且top是指向栈顶的指针。若想摘除链式栈的栈顶结点,并将被摘除结点的值保存到x中,则应执行的操作是( )。 A: x=top->data; top = top->next ; B: top=top->next; x=top->data; C: x=top->data; D: x=top; top = top->next;
- 设链式栈中结点的结构为(data, next),且top是指向栈顶的指针。若想删除链式栈的栈顶结点,并将被摘除结点的值保存到x中,则应执行下列哪一个操作? A: x= top->data;top = top->next; B: x = top; top = top->next; C: top = top->next; x = top->data; D: x = top->data;